Basketball post collapses at Hong Kong playground, injuring 20-year-old man

A 20-year-old man was injured after a basketball post collapsed and struck him while he was playing with a friend at a court near a Hong Kong public housing estate.

Police received a report of the incident at Kau Pui Lung Road Playground, located near Lok Man Sun Chuen estate in To Kwa Wan, at 10.22pm on Sunday.

The force said the victim, surnamed Choi, was playing basketball when the metal structure suddenly tilted forward and fell on him, leading to injuries to his head and knees.

Paramedics arrived at the scene and attended to Choi. He was fitted with a neck brace and secured to a spinal board as a precautionary measure, before being sent to Queen Elizabeth Hospital in Yau Ma Tei for treatment.

Police classified the case as “property damage found” and “a person accidentally injured”.

Online photos showed the green basketball post tilted forward at a sharp angle, with the backboard and rim collapsed on the ground. The structure’s two primary support pillars were dislodged from the base, exposing jagged white mounting material from the foundation.
